In honor of National Poetry Month in April, the Galion Public Library will hold its 6th Annual Poetry Contest. The library encouraged poets aged 18 years and older to submit an original poem for a chance to win this popular contest.

Submissions may be dropped off at the Galion Public Library, 123 N. Market St., during library hours between Monday, April 20 and Saturday, April 25.

Each poet will be permitted to enter only one poem for the judges’ consideration.

Submitted poetry must be:
1) an original creation of the submitter,
2) typewritten,
3) no more than 40 lines in length,
4) never previously published.

Poems will be put up for patron judging in the library starting Monday, April 27 and then end Friday, May 1 at 3 p.m.

Winners will be announced by Friday, May 1s. Prizes will be awarded for 1st, 2nd, and 3rd place poems. Winning poems will also be displayed at the library and on its web site.
